Definition: The car air conditioning device (air-conditioning-device), referred to as car air conditioning, is used to adjust and control the temperature, humidity, air cleanliness, and air flow inside the car cabin to the optimal state, providing a comfortable riding environment for passengers and reducing travel fatigue; it creates good working conditions for the driver and plays an important role in ensuring safe driving. 2. Content: It generally includes a cooling device, heating device, and ventilation device. This combined device makes full use of the limited space inside the car, with a simple structure and easy operation, making it a popular modern car air conditioning system internationally.

The biggest issue with keeping the car AC on for long periods is the compressor overworking, which can lead to wear and even failure, and the repair costs aren't cheap. The battery also drains faster, especially in older cars, which might cause starting difficulties. It's recommended to check the refrigerant level and the sealing of the pipes; regular maintenance like cleaning the evaporator box can prevent odors and mold growth. Don't set the temperature too low to avoid increasing engine load and fuel consumption. Properly turning the AC on and off can extend the system's lifespan.
